Output e61339099d8325306186f626ac5afd220fef958e060a84094766af90dc260f63: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cebf68008a71276fd5e5385ddcd5b861a40d0a6 OP_EQUALVERIFY OP_CHECKSIG
address
156XQRvJc7AMESYo91xmeSeBxp8c4ZFRDk
transaction
e61339099d8325306186f626ac5afd220fef958e060a84094766af90dc260f63
spent
true